Abstract

The formate anion, HCO2, has been trapped in solid neon by the codeposition of either a Ne:HCOOH or a Ne:H2:CO2 sample with a beam of neon atoms that have been excited in a microwave discharge. Prominent infrared absorptions not only of the formate anion but also of t-HOCO appear in both systems. Detailed isotopic substitution studies and the results of ab initio and density functional calculations support both identifications.
